It may cause your follicles to go... WebThe cells that make the hairs on your arms are programmed to stop growing every couple of months, so the hair on your arms stays short. The hair follicles on your head, on the other hand, are programmed to let hair grow …

WebFeb 1, 2024 · Telogen - the resting phase (2-3 months) Essentially, the idea behind increasing hair growth is to extend the hair growth phase, or rather stop it from prematurely moving into the resting phase before falling. Your hair’s maximum length depends on the length of this growth cycle and that can be anywhere between 12-42 inches. flared armani trousers https://labottegadeldiavolo.com

WebSep 25, 2024 · During the exogen phase, hair is shed from the scalp, often helped along by washing and brushing. Losing 50 to 100 hairs per day during the exogen phase is normal. WebFeb 19, 2024 · Therefore, the maximum length of hair depends on the length of the growth phase. The hairs on our arms are programmed to stop growing every couple of months, while hair on the head can grow for years at a time. The hair doesn’t actually know when it is cut, but it eventually undergoes another growth phase. Hope this answers your questions!
